Decided to play TTW again. Got to the birthday party, shooting the Radroach with the BB Gun, and I can hear all of the npc dialog and conversations from upstairs. Was it always this way and I remembered things differently? Or did some .ini file get edited at some point?
I've started using headphones, could that be the cause? Hearing npcs upstairs through the floor, or through rooms is really distracting. Any help would be appreciated.

Neither have I. In 10 years of playing Fallout, I've never encountered this. Googled it and I came across one other person who posted the same problem on reddit a year ago, but never got a response.
Tried without headphones, and replayed the birthday scene. While I was at the furthest place in the room, the Mr. Handy cutting the cake, Butch, Amata, and Wally Mack were doing their dialog, and it was all as if they were right in front of me. Kind of jarring when all the voices are playing at the same volume no matter where I walk in the area.
Any ideas what controls the volume of npc chatter in relation to distance?
